Fed Governor Christopher Waller: Embracing DeFi and Stablecoins as Opportunities for Innovation

Introduction to Waller’s Remarks

Federal Reserve Governor Christopher Waller has recently garnered attention for his insightful comments regarding decentralized finance (DeFi) and stablecoins. In a time when the financial landscape is rapidly evolving, Waller’s perspective stands out, as he advocates for viewing these emerging technologies not as risks, but rather as opportunities that can foster innovation within the financial sector. His remarks come against the backdrop of increasing regulation debates surrounding crypto assets, where many policymakers express concerns about potential risks associated with these technologies.

Waller’s recognition of DeFi as a platform for innovation highlights a transformative shift in how traditional financial institutions and regulators perceive the integration of blockchain technology into the existing financial framework. He stresses that with appropriate oversight and understanding, innovations in DeFi could enhance efficiency and accessibility in financial services, ultimately benefiting consumers and the economy at large. Additionally, his support of stablecoins, which aim to offer price stability amidst the volatile nature of cryptocurrencies, suggests a proactive approach to harnessing the potential of these assets while addressing regulatory concerns.

This favorable view from a Federal Reserve Governor challenges the often prevalent narrative that emphasizes the downsides of digital currencies and assets. By embracing the development of DeFi and stablecoins, Waller promotes financial inclusion and the modernization of the financial system, recognizing that these technologies could serve as catalysts for positive change. Moving forward, his remarks may play a pivotal role in shaping the dialogue surrounding regulation and innovation in the crypto space, inviting further exploration and discussion among industry participants and regulators alike. As we delve deeper into Waller’s views, we will uncover the implications that his statements could hold for the future of finance.

The Role of DeFi and Stablecoins in Financial Innovation

In recent years, decentralized finance (DeFi) and stablecoins have emerged as groundbreaking technologies that hold the potential to transform the traditional financial landscape, particularly the U.S. payments system. Fed Governor Christopher Waller has emphasized the importance of embracing these innovations, recognizing their ability to modernize and enhance the existing payment infrastructures. By adopting DeFi solutions and stablecoins, stakeholders can leverage their inherent benefits, such as speed, efficiency, and a broad global reach.

The nature of DeFi allows for peer-to-peer transactions, which can significantly reduce transaction costs and the time required to complete payments. With financial services becoming increasingly digitized, the need for rapid and cost-effective transactions is paramount. Stablecoins, which offer price stability but are grounded in blockchain technology, further complement this shift by providing a reliable medium of exchange. Their nature provides a solution for the volatility often associated with cryptocurrencies, making them an attractive option for both consumers and businesses seeking consistency in their financial dealings.

Historically, financial innovation in America has played a crucial role in maintaining the country’s competitiveness on a global scale. From the introduction of the credit card to online banking services, each advancement has directly contributed to an improved and more accessible financial ecosystem. Embracing DeFi and stablecoins could serve as the next significant leap forward in this long-standing tradition. These technologies not only promise to modernize the payments system but also enhance the overall efficiency of cross-border transactions, empowering both consumers and businesses to engage in financial activities with unprecedented ease.

Incorporating these innovations could lead to a more inclusive financial environment, where access to financial services expands beyond geographic and economic barriers. Thus, acknowledging the potential of DeFi and stablecoins is essential for ensuring the future resilience and competitiveness of the U.S. financial sector.

The Need for Balanced Regulation

Christopher Waller, a Federal Reserve Governor, has consistently highlighted the necessity of establishing a balanced regulatory framework for decentralized finance (DeFi) and stablecoins. As innovative financial instruments, both DeFi and stablecoins offer numerous opportunities for enhancing financial systems. However, without appropriate regulations, they can also pose potential risks to system stability and public trust. Waller argues that while regulations are essential, they should not hinder technological advancements or the collaborative efforts between regulators and financial institutions.

The increasing prominence of DeFi platforms and stablecoins in the financial ecosystem has drawn attention from policymakers and regulators. These innovations have the potential to revolutionize traditional financial services, but they also bring with them challenges related to consumer protection, market integrity, and systemic risks. Waller emphasizes that the regulatory approach must strike a delicate balance; it should provide a framework ensuring safety and transparency while still encouraging innovation and growth in the sector.

In Washington, discussions are underway regarding the development of regulatory frameworks tailored for stablecoins and digital assets. Key considerations include how to classify these assets, the responsibilities of issuers, and how existing regulatory structures apply to these emerging technologies. Waller advocates for an open dialogue among stakeholders, including financial institutions, technology firms, and regulators, to foster an environment where effective regulation can coexist with innovation.

The need for balanced regulation is underscored by the rapidly evolving landscape of digital finance. A thoughtful regulatory approach can facilitate the integration of DeFi and stablecoins into the broader financial system, assuring consumers and investors while promoting technological advancements. It is crucial that regulation acts as a catalyst for innovation, paving the way for a more resilient and robust financial ecosystem.

Implications for the Future of Payments and Financial Institutions

The remarks made by Fed Governor Christopher Waller regarding decentralized finance (DeFi) and stablecoins signify a pivotal moment in the evolution of payment systems and financial institutions in the United States. As the adoption of these digital financial innovations gains momentum, the way Americans conduct transactions and manage their finances is poised to undergo significant transformation. This shift could lead to a more inclusive financial ecosystem where costs are reduced, transaction speeds are enhanced, and access to financial services is broadened for diverse populations.

The introduction of stablecoins, which are designed to maintain a stable value relative to traditional currencies, could facilitate faster and more efficient transactions. This technology may enable seamless cross-border payments and may provide a more stable medium of exchange, potentially replacing or complementing traditional banking methods. Financial institutions will need to adapt to these changes, as consumer preferences increasingly lean towards digital solutions that offer convenience and lower costs. The growing acceptance of DeFi platforms may also encourage traditional banks to innovate, providing new financial products that cater to a tech-savvy clientele.

Moreover, Waller’s perspective on DeFi and stablecoins highlights a crucial shift in the regulatory landscape. Policymakers are increasingly recognizing the need to balance innovation with consumer protection. This evolving viewpoint could drive future regulatory frameworks that embrace technological advancements while safeguarding the financial system’s integrity. As regulators engage more actively with the digital finance space, financial institutions must be prepared to collaborate and comply with new guidelines that promote a secure, responsible environment for innovation.

In summation, Waller’s insights present a crucial peek into a future where payments are not only more efficient but also inclusive, urging stakeholders in the financial sector to embrace the inevitable changes. The potential for redefining the landscape of financial institutions hinges on their ability to integrate new technologies such as DeFi and stablecoins while addressing regulatory imperatives.
